A broken, dripping roof is one of the most feared home repairs given that discovering and fixing a leak isn’t usually straightforward.
Discolored or sagging sheetrock, flaking paint, or an obvious drip are all indications of a roof leak. Even a minor undiscovered leak can cause broken insulation, mildew advancement, and decayed wood structure. A leak can also move and spread out from the initial broken area to another part of your residential or commercial property.

The majority of roof leakages in Islip Terrace, New York are caused by reasonably typical circumstances that harm your roof.
Your roof will never have a bad day, yet aging is inevitable. All roofing materials are prone to extreme weather such as rainstorms, freeze/thaw cycles, high temperatures, and extreme summer sun, which might eventually cause early aging, breaking, and curling of the shingles.
Brick chimneys appear to be strong, however the mortar that holds the bricks together, along with the flashing and chimney crown, can be easily destroyed. Water may enter the attic through cracks, deterioration, and leaks.
A leak can be easily brought on by missing or broken shingles. Private shingle replacement is normally not a significant concern, however stopping working to get it repaired might lead to more damaged shingles and more pricey repairs.
The vents on your roof system include exposed fasteners that will fracture, degrade, and age over time. This is a small repair, but it is a typical source of leaks due to the fact that the majority of vents do not last the life of the roof.
The pipes boot slips over a pipeline to safeguard the pipeline’s connection to the roof. The boot, like the vents and flashing, can be damaged, fracture, and stop working. The repair isn’t especially hard, although damage can be easily overlooked.
Storm damage, strong winds, and hail might all cause large and small holes. Some holes are evident, however others might go undiscovered for many years till an evaluation exposes them. Water can get in through even small holes caused by misplaced roofing nails, the elimination of an antenna or dish installing bracket, or impact-related cracks in roofing materials.
A complex, convoluted roofline might be rather attractive, however it is likewise more difficult to water resistant. Every joint, valley, and slope needs to be marked.
Roof products struggle to withstand freeze-thaw cycles, along with ice and snow. Water may slip into tiny spaces in between and under shingles when snow accumulates, melts, and refreezes. Water swells and deepens the crack as it freezes. The weight of the snow and ice can likewise cause flexing and sagging of the flashing and plywood foundation.
Seamless gutters may position difficulties if they are not cleaned and fixed on a regular basis. Rainwater can back up behind a clog and penetrate through the shingles, damaging the wood underneath. Standing water can likewise cause harm to older seamless gutters.
Skylights, like chimneys and pipe vents, have a few of the same problems. Aside from possible flashing damage, the rubber or vinyl seals around skylights may dry up and fracture; at this point, the skylight needs to be changed.
Wetness can develop in your attic as a result of ventilation issues, and this can simulate a roof leak. In order to adequately leave warm air and moisture from your attic location, your roof should have sufficient intake and exhaust ventilation. This can result in wood rot, mold, and damaged insulation, and it has the possible to be a extremely costly repair.
The greatest protection against roof leaks is to schedule a yearly roof inspection and to act quickly if you suspect a leak.

There are basically 2 various kinds of copper roof you can purchase, there is the solid copper roofing that consists exclusively of sheet copper on your roofing. It is very resilient to weathering and will protect your home for decades however it is exceptionally pricey, as you can think of. On the other hand, copper roofing shingles are made by attached sheets of copper around basic asphalt shingles. All in all, the expense is likely to exercise less than a slate roof once the copper roofing shingles have actually aged and been weathered they will handle the stunning green appearance that just copper can create.
Can I use copper roofing shingles?
One of the advantages that copper roofing system shingles use over other forms of long lasting roofings, especially the solid copper roofing system, is that the shingles are actually surprisingly light and most roofings and structures can normally cope with the load admirably. As long as you are prepared to pay around $4 per square foot (compared to $1 for basic asphalt but approximately $15 for solid copper) there is unlikely to be any excellent reason you can not utilize copper roofing system shingles on your roofing system.
Nevertheless, the copper sheet itself will last an average of about 150 years. Undoubtedly the copper roof shingles themselves will just last as long as the asphalt roofing shingles that are discovered beneath the copper.
The cost of copper roofing system shingles.
cheap however not total and not for the initial setup.
Requirement asphalt roof shingles generally cost around $1 per square foot, whereas strong copper roof will set you back around $15 per square foot. Copper roofing shingles are available at roughly $4 to $5 per square foot so they are 4 times more costly than asphalt but substantially cheaper than a complete strong copper roofing. You are certainly paying for the attractive looks of a copper roofing system but for less cash than covering the whole roofing in an expensive metal.

Elastomeric Roofing
Elastomeric roofing or rubber roof, as it is typically called, is one type of synthetic roof material that is a structure of recycled rubber. This rubber is being chipped off in the rubber mill and the little chips are mixed with various chemicals to manufacture the RRPV (Recycled Rubber Poyurethane Elastomer) or the EPDM (Ehtylene Propylene Diene Monomer).
To do the setup of elastomeric roof, it requires to have an underlayment. Prior to the building and construction work is left for the day, roofing professionals must have already ended up applying the membrane roofing underlayment.
Elastomeric roof might be applied with elastomeric finish in liquid form and "rubber-like" protective membranes. Correct covering choice must be done, as not all elastomeric coverings are the exact same. Your roof specialist can get you the finest suggestions on this.
roofing, elastomeric roofing is 100% percent waterproof since of its anti-porous residential or commercial property. It is likewise fire-resistant and a single-ply application is all that is required. Due to the fact that of its UV filtering ability, the product has the ability to resist against ultraviolet radiation, gases, and even snow and ice. This kind of roof material can last from 40 years onwards, depending upon the toughness of the rubber.
